I discovered back in 2021 when listing items and placing them on sale (25%, 30% off) etc., that eBay has a programming issue that does not enable the Request Total from Seller function for multiple purchases. Very maddening ! Tried calling them last year three separate times and numerous emails (never responded to one inquiry). Finally after 3 telephone calls they do admit there is finally a problem, but have never corrected it.
I inform Buyers the most expeditious way to buy multiple items when on sale is to please pay the ridiculous total amount of shipping and permit me to refund the over-payment. This works well and is very fast but most Buyers do not trust me.
The only oyher alternative is for me to take the items you desire to purchase off Sale, adjust them to now include Best Offers and then have Buyers go back and place offers with the aforementioned sale price.
The Request Total seems to work fine for items Not on Sale.
